Rubrik (RBRK) recently released its Q1 2026 earnings results, marking the latest public financial update from the data resilience and cybersecurity solutions provider. The filing reported ad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of $0.04 for the quarter, while revenue figures were not included in the initial release, per the company’s public regulatory submission. Management Commentary

During the accompanying earnings call, Rubrik (RBRK) leadership focused heavily on the steps the company has taken in recent months to streamline operations, optimize cost structures, and improve margin profiles, which they note directly contributed to the positive EPS performance in Q1 2026. Management highlighted that demand for the company’s core offerings, including zero-trust data protection and AI-powered ransomware recovery tools, has remained steady across both enterprise and public sector customer segments. They also noted that ongoing investments in product innovation, particularly around integrating generative AI features to automate threat response workflows, are progressing as planned, with early access programs for these features seeing strong uptake from existing customers. Leadership added that the delay in sharing full revenue metrics is related to ongoing finalization of segment performance reporting, and that full financial details will be included in the company’s upcoming formal 10-Q filing. Forward Guidance

Rubrik (RBRK) did not share specific quantitative forward guidance as part of the Q1 2026 earnings release, but management offered qualitative context around the company’s near-term outlook. Leadership noted that they see significant potential for continued adoption of the company’s solutions, as organizations increasingly allocate larger shares of their IT budgets to data resilience and threat mitigation. They also cautioned that ongoing macroeconomic uncertainty could possibly lead to longer sales cycles for large enterprise contracts, as some customers take additional time to approve large technology spending decisions. Management added that they plan to continue investing in both R&D and go-to-market expansion in high-growth regions, as they aim to capture a larger share of the fast-growing global data security market, which third-party industry reports estimate is expanding at a double-digit annual rate. Market Reaction

Initial market reaction to RBRK’s Q1 2026 earnings release has been mixed, as of trading this month. The stock saw near-average trading volume in the sessions immediately following the release, with price action reflecting investor uncertainty around the missing revenue data offset by optimism over the positive EPS print. Analysts covering the cybersecurity sector have offered varied takes: some note that the positive EPS is a promising sign that the company’s path to sustainable profitability is progressing as expected, while others have stated that they will hold off on updating their views until full financial results, including revenue and margin metrics, are published in the upcoming 10-Q filing. No major analyst firms have adjusted their formal coverage stances on Rubrik as of this writing, per available market data.
